Why Traditional Conversions Were Causing Issues

Before the Drop & Go® TMV came along, most Traffic Management Vehicles were constructed using standard dropside bodies bolted onto regular chassis cabs. Some low-floor options existed, but the truth is they were never specifically designed to handle the serious structural demands of daily Traffic Management work. Using platform cabs as the base created some major weaknesses, including poor load distribution, excessive flexing of the body, and, in some genuine operational scenarios, the chassis actually cracked or failed.

These structural problems weren't the fault of the operators; they were simply limitations of the way the vehicles were designed. A platform cab just isn't the right starting point for a truly low-floor Traffic Management Vehicle, and traditional conversions were always going to run into challenges over time.

Here at AKFS, our extensive knowledge of these limitations, combined with our strong and long-standing partnership with AL-KO Kober, allowed us to engineer a purpose-built low-floor chassis conversion that completely solved those weaknesses. 

The result is a vehicle that is safer, lighter, and much more durable. It performs reliably every day, and we are incredibly proud that, as far as we know, the structural chassis of not one single AKFS-built Drop & Go® TMV has failed in ten years of hard work.

The Journey to a Smarter Design

Working very closely with HTM, Ian Knight and Martyn Long started by carefully analysing HTM’s existing vehicles. Ian immediately saw opportunities to improve the strength, cut down the overall weight, and streamline the construction process, all without losing any essential functionality. The very first prototype used heavy galvanised steel and powder-coated parts, which were quite labour-intensive to produce.

Ian’s main focus was to apply the AKFS “Built Without Compromise” philosophy to the project. This means our approach is always focused on engineering integrity and delivering real, lasting value, rather than just aiming for the cheapest price tag. After the initial prototype successfully proved the whole concept, the next generations of Drop & Go® vehicles were engineered "the AKFS way," quickly setting a new standard for quality.

A Crucial Engineering Collaboration

The story of the Drop & Go® TMV is one of teamwork and shared expertise. AKFS has been working with AL-KO Kober since 2003, using their low-floor AL-KO chassis conversion as the strong base for many of our specialist vehicle platforms. Given Ian’s deep background in chassis design, which goes all the way back to 1994, AKFS was in a unique position to work directly with AL-KO engineers. We were able to strengthen key areas of the chassis specifically to handle the particular demands of Traffic Management work.

This important collaboration resulted in a highly refined, purpose-built foundation. It has an impeccable record, with zero structural failures—a true reflection of the combined expertise and strong partnership that powers the entire Drop & Go® range.

Designed with a Clear Goal, Always Built Without Compromise

Every single feature of the Drop & Go® Traffic Management Vehicle is meticulously engineered for function, safety, and ease of use. We don't add anything unnecessarily, and we certainly don't overbuild it. Some of the thoughtful design characteristics include:

AL-KO low-floor chassis conversion - This foundation has three important modifications: an uprated rear axle, extra reinforcement plates, and strengthened floor supports. These elements are subtly hidden from view but add enormous value to its operation.

Structural bulkhead and GRP cowling - Designed right here in-house to drastically increase rigidity, and supported by stainless steel gussets for optimal load distribution.

Non-slip aluminium floor sections - Specified by AKFS and secured using a huck-bolted and bonded process for long-term durability.

Water-tight aluminium wheelboxes - These are constructed from 3mm aluminium and feature water-tight doors to prevent moisture build-up and mould. They also cleverly hold the stainless steel brackets that carry the sliding GRP handrails when not in use, a small but incredibly practical detail that makes daily work simpler and safer.

Innovative GRP handrail system - This features a flexible, interlocking design with tough stainless steel brackets and precision-manufactured joints for completely reliable performance.

Optimised tie-down points - These were developed after consulting with HTM to ensure the most secure load restraint across both the floor and the bulkhead positions.

Controlled dropside dimensions - The size is carefully set to help prevent overloading and maintain operational safety across your fleet.

Reinforced beacon and work-light mounts - These are strength-tested for stability, even when driving at motorway speeds.

Signature tailgate design - Inspired by our popular AKFS Plant & Go® range and perfectly refined for Traffic Management work. This feature is genuinely loved by everyone who uses it and is often copied, but never truly replicated.
